Cost

If you don't have the funds to cut the keys to your car it could be a problem. It is expensive to purchase the key blanks and, even more costly to get them cut at a locksmith or dealership. There are some options you can take to lower the cost.

First, the type of key you use can influence the cost. Keys that are older are generally less costly to replace than modern keys. The kind of material that is used to create keys also has an impact on its price. Certain manufacturers employ top quality materials which increase the price of the key.

The cost of programming a certain type of key is a different aspect. Modern keys contain transponders that require programming in order to work with the specific system of the vehicle. These chips are typically more difficult to duplicate and are usually only available to locksmiths and auto dealerships.

This is why it is important to shop around before deciding on the company that will program your spare. Check out online retailers that offer aftermarket or factory replacement keys for less than the cost of buying one from a dealer. Look to see if they offer the programming services that your vehicle requires.

Many AutoZone stores offer programming and key duplication services, but the process can be more complex than cutting the blade. This could take up to an hour, so it's best to visit a dealer to get this done.

The majority of people require the remote or fob included with their car, in addition to the key. This electronic device is able to control the engine and lock or unlock doors, as well as monitor the location of your vehicle.

A key fob typically costs $50 to $100, and it may need to be programmed by a dealer or locksmith. Some dealers will do this at no cost, while others might charge for an hour or half of labor.

Typically, car key cutting near me prices owners can choose from two different kinds of car key duplication services that are traditional cut or laser cut. Traditional cut keys feature a simple design on the edge of their blade and can be made by any locksmith. This type of key is easily found and is a favorite among many people.

However, this kind of key also poses security risks since it has a limited combination spread and is easy to pick. This is why it is essential to hire an experienced locksmith for this kind of job. Besides being able to create a new car key, these experts can also decode the ignition cylinder when needed. This is a more difficult process but can save you money in the long run.

Laser cut keys are more secure than regular car key cutting service near me keys. They are thicker than standard car keys and feature the same groove on both sides. This stops thieves from heating up your car. laser Cut Car keys near me cut keys also last longer than traditional car keys. They are also more easily identifiable, making it harder for thieves to take them away.
